For all the photos, I used my Canon R8 camera with a 50mm lens at f/2.8 and two light sources: a flash with a diffuser as the main light, positioned 45 degrees from the subject, and an LED light panel as a secondary light behind the subject to create a rim-lighting effect.

We took the following photos with him seated, for which I used a posing cube on the set.


The guy wanted his leg tattoo to show, so I positioned him slightly to the side to highlight it more.
